Rooftop Italian Dining with a View in San Diego

Perched atop the InterContinental San Diego, Seneca serves up elevated Italian fare with panoramic views of the bay. Just a short walk from the city's top concert venues and the waterfront, this chic rooftop restaurant blends Roman-inspired dishes with a playful, nautical vibe. The space is stylish yet relaxed, with cozy indoor seating and an expansive patio that makes the most of San Diego’s beautiful weather. Expect handmade pastas, fresh seafood, and a curated wine list that leans Italian with California flair.

Why Concert-goers love it

Seneca is a favorite for pre-show dining thanks to its proximity to downtown venues, including the Rady Shell and the House of Blues. The service is known to be quick and attentive—ideal when you’re on a schedule. The restaurant’s lively yet not-too-noisy atmosphere makes it easy to enjoy conversation without shouting, even on a busy night. Whether you're grabbing a cocktail at the bar or enjoying a full dinner, it's a great spot to kick off an evening of music.

What People Say

Diners rave about the spectacular views, calling it one of the best rooftops in the city. The ambiance is frequently described as "vibrant yet classy," with a touch of European charm. Guests love the house-made pastas and inventive cocktails, and many note the staff’s warm, knowledgeable service. It's also widely praised for being a place where you can dress up a little—or keep it casual—and still feel right at home.

Areas for Improvement

Some guests mention that the elevator ride up to the rooftop can take a few minutes, especially during peak hours. Others note that while the food is delicious, the prices are on the higher side—though often considered worth it for the atmosphere and quality.

The Bottom Line

For concert-goers looking to elevate their evening with great food, bay views, and a buzzing vibe, Seneca hits all the right notes.
